Overview

The MACH Tool is an aerospace supplier development program designed to improve collaboration, innovation, performance, and competitiveness. It supports a structured process that includes an initial audit, a personalized improvement program, and follow-up audits over 12 to 14 month cycles.

Activities funded

  • Initial business maturity audit.
  • Personalized development and improvement program.
  • Follow-up audit to assess progress and maturity evolution.

Eligibility

Who is eligible?

  • Aerospace suppliers.
  •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s).

Eligible geographic areas

  • Canada

Processing and Agreement

  • An initial audit is carried out to assess the company’s maturity level.
  • Gaps are identified and action plans are proposed.
  • A personalized development and improvement program is then implemented.
  • After completion, a new audit can begin the next cycle.

Additional information

  • The program follows a structured development process over several cycles.
  • Each cycle lasts 12 to 14 months.
  • It uses the MACH Excellence Framework to assess business maturity and progress.
